The pump has main power connection, ground and then two control wires. Usually when people install them they connect the two control wires together and then supply the two wires with power from the ignition circuit. I had a look at the Astra wiring diagram, which shows the black control wire connected to the ignition switch, and the blue/white wire connected to an auxiliary output on the alternator. This means that the black wire will get power first, and the blue/white wire will get power a few moments later, once the engine has started.
What I have found is that if both wires get power at exactly the same time, then the pump takes a while to wind up, so the power steering won't work immediately. If the blue/white wire gets power a couple of seconds after the black wire, then the pump gets to full speed almost instantly.
